Anchor Bay Entertainment Horror Double Feature

Hell Of the Living Dead
An accident at a chemical plant unleashes a horrific virus, and an elite SWAT team is sent to New Guinea to investigate. But when they arrive on the hellish island, they discover a plague of flesh-eating zombies as well as a beautiful female reporter who practices nude anthropology. Can the commandos survive this cannibal rampage, uncover a shocking government secret and still find time for occasional cross-dressing before the ravenous hordes of the living dead infect the world?

Directed by the notorious Bruno Mattei (Emmanuaelle In Prison, SS Extermination Love Camp), this '80s Italian gut-muncher is infamous for its eye-popping gore, jaw-dropping dialog and heart-stopping use of inappropriate stock footage. Hell Of the Living Dead has been transferred from original negative materials and is now presented completely uncut and uncensored for the first time ever.

Rats
In the year 225 A.B. (After the Bomb), a group of post-apocalyptic bikers discover an abandoned research laboratory filled with food, water...and thousands of rats. But these are no ordinary vermin; these are super-intelligent mutant rodents with a ravenous appetite for human flesh. Can a bunch of heavily armed but not-too-bright human scavengers survive a night of terror against he most hungry and horrific predators on earth?

Directed by the notorious Bruno Mattei, this hilarious 1983 Italian shocker is filled with over-the-top gore, bottom-of-the-barrel dialogue and attacks by what appear to be thousands of painted guinea pigs, all capped with a twist ending that must be seen to be believed. Rats: Night Of Terror has been fully restored from original vault elements and is now presented completely uncut and uncensored.
